Map failed to export?
« on: March 03, 2017, 03:00:35 am »
I recently made a few maps, but once I finished and tried to export them, an icon popped up saying "Failed to export map 'Mapname'"

I deleted duplicate particle files, but still received the same result. Although, I did delete an object file from my FeralHeart folder prior to this, could this be the issue?

If your map contains objects from the object group you deleted, then it can be an issue

Try deleting any particles in your map and re-exporting and see if it works

Or just try to re-export without changing anything. If FH freezes, do NOT click the screen!

It is probably because you might have deleted an object that was in your map you made and thus failed to export because it couldn't find the OBJ file.
